Carnauba Wax (UVCB)
CAS 8015-86-9
Specialty Additives
Film Formation
Hard high-melt natural wax that forms a sacrificial non-silicone release film - used where silicone would foul downstream painting/bonding

Boron Nitride
CAS 10043-11-5
Specialty Additives
Conditioning
Hexagonal-BN platelets give a high-temperature dry-film release for metal casting and composite molds
